OverviewAccording to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, suicide kills more than 32,000 Americans each year, making it the 11th leading cause of death in the country. In addition, roughly 395,000 people are admitted to emergency rooms with self-inflicted injuries each year. """"The Truth About Suicide"""" provides A-to-Z coverage of issues relating to suicidal behavior - from root causes and warning signs to related mental illness and suicide prevention. Written in straightforward language, this new resource offers an index, glossary, further reading, and Web sites to guide additional exploration of this important topic. The entries include: Biology of suicidal behavior; Families and other survivors; Mental illness and suicide; Prevalence and epidemiology; Risk and protective factors for suicide; Self-injurious behavior; Stress and suicide; Suicide prevention; and, Warning signs.
